The Issue
Alleghany County is known for their mountains, the Parkway, and Stone Mountain. One thing it isn’t know for is a Humane Society, because we do not have one.
Approximately 7.6 million animals enter animal shelters nationwide every year and 2.7 are euthanized. Only 2.7 million shelter animals are adopted each year.
There are many Humane Societies around Alleghany County, including Watauga, Wilkes, Ashe, Surry, Catawba, and Forsyth.
We want to get help from Watauga, Wilkes, Ashe, Surry, Catawba, Forsyth and other humane societies that surround the county. Since we don’t we have a humane society in Alleghany County, we think it would be sufficient to get help from neighboring counties by supporting our animals that are housed in the animal shelters in Alleghany County, NC. We think that if we get more advertisement, then we can have more animals get better homes.
We also want dog catchers from these surrounding areas to help with the correct movement and placement of the animals. We believe that if we have someone, like a dog catcher, here, they can bring them to the shelter, instead of the animals roaming free.
In Alleghany County, North Carolina there are laws about taking care of your animal and keeping them restrained correctly. Even though the restraints, like keeping them on a rope or chain, may help with safety issues, there are people who abuse this law. Such as tying them to the car and driving away, tying them up and leaving them there without food, water, or shelter, and tying them up in confined spaces.
We believe that even though tying up your animal might be sufficient for keeping people safe and keeping them from attacking or running away, they do not deserve to be neglected and abused just because they are animals. We want justice for animals that cannot fend for themselves. On the alternative use shock collars and fences instead of keeping your animal chained up.
